Increased Anticancer Activity of Organic Kimchi with Starters Demonstrated in HT-29 Cancer Cells

Abstract: This study aims to investigate the effects of kimchi made with organic ingredients and lactic acid bacteria (LAB) as starters (Leuconostoc mesenteroides + Lactiplantibacillus plantarum) on HT-29 human colon carcinoma cells. Four types of kimchi (standard kimchi (SK), commercial kimchi (CK), anticancer kimchi (AK), and organic anticancer kimchi (OAK)) were evaluated. “…Studies have shown that fermented cruciferous vegetables have an anti-cancer effect, possibly related to the anti-cancer value of cruciferous vegetables being preserved after pickling based on in vitro experiments. A series of studies proved that kimchi could inhibit the proliferation of HT-29 colon cancer cells [ 94 , 95 ]. Studies showed that fermented mustard leaf does not affect normal colon myofibroblast CCD-18Co cells but can terminate the proliferation of HCT116 cancer cell lines and lead to large-scale cell apoptosis.…”

“…Researchers have utilized HT-29 cells to examine the effects of manipulating Bcl-2 expression or activity on the behaviour and treatment response of colorectal cancer cells. Studies [36,37] have demonstrated that downregulating or inhibiting Bcl-2 in HT-29 cells can lead to enhanced apoptosis and reduced cell viability. This suggests that targeting Bcl-2 can sensitize HT-29 cells to apoptosis and potentially improve treatment outcomes.…”
